Hua Que Que, Chang 'an Spring
Spring in Chang 'an was an ancient novel written by Hua Queque. The story was about the type of love after marriage. The female protagonist was Princess Hua Yang. She was arrogant and domineering. She always put on rouge makeup when she went out. She was famous for her flirtatious and seductive appearance in Chang 'an. The male lead was a new talent, a cool breeze and bright moon. At King Qi's banquet, the female protagonist took a fancy to the male protagonist and wanted to take it for herself. However, the male protagonist said that he already had a fiancée and refused to listen. The female protagonist ignored him and used various means to marry the male protagonist. After the marriage, the male protagonist was controlled by the female protagonist, and his body and mind were handed over to her. The male protagonist's original fiancée was not the female protagonist's opponent. In the end, the lovers finally got married. Overall, it was a relatively sweet story.
